  • Ghent Market Hall - Friday Market Square (Vrijdagmarkt) is one of Ghent Belgium’s large city squares. Located in the historical centre of Gent Belgium, a number of architecturally interesting buildings from the 18th century can be found on the Vrijdagmarkt square. One such building is the Bond Moyson Building.

Beyond its rich heritage, Ghent’s star feature is its wonderfully maintained medieval city heart, considered one of the best across Europe. Numerous breathtaking medieval edifices are located within the historic districts surrounding the ancient Graslei harbor, an automobile-free zone that happens to be the biggest in Belgium.
